A farm worker assists with the daily activities involved in crop production, orchard maintenance, harvesting, sorting, and general agricultural operations. Depending on the farm and season, responsibilities can include planting, thinning, pruning, harvesting fruit, maintaining irrigation systems, moving agricultural materials, operating basic equipment, and preparing crops for transportation.

Yakima is one of Washington's major agricultural areas, particularly known for apples, pears, cherries, and other tree-fruit crops. Current agricultural listings in the area include positions involving apple, pear, and cherry harvesting, orchard maintenance, thinning, pruning, and other farm activities. One active Yakima order from CRG Orchards requests 64 workers, while another active order from Kershaw Farm Labor Management requests 950 workers for different harvest periods.

Orchard Thinning Worker

An orchard thinning worker helps regulate the amount of fruit growing on trees.

Responsibilities can include removing excess fruit, blossoms, or unwanted growth and maintaining appropriate spacing between fruit.

Yakima agricultural positions include thinning activities for tree-fruit crops as part of orchard production.
